WebSep 20, 2024 · Drop a list of rows from a Pandas DataFrame using inplace In this example, we are dropping the rows with and without inplace. Here, we use inplace=True which performs the drop operation in the same Dataframe, rather than creating a new Dataframe object during the drop operation. Python3 WebDataFrame.drop(labels=None, *, axis=0, index=None, columns=None, level=None, inplace=False, errors='raise') [source] # Drop specified labels from rows or columns. WebOct 9, 2024 · Lastly, we can drop the _merge column if we’d like: #drop '_merge' column df1_only = df1_only. drop (' _merge ', axis= 1) #view DataFrame print (df1_only) team points 1 B 15 2 C 22 4 E 24. The result is a DataFrame in which all of the rows exist in the first DataFrame but not in the second DataFrame. WebAug 19, 2024 · The drop () function is used to drop specified labels from rows or columns. Remove rows or columns by specifying label names and corresponding axis, or by specifying directly index or column names. When using a multi-index, labels on different levels can be removed by specifying the level. Syntax:

WebJul 29, 2024 · Method 1: Using Dataframe.drop () . We can remove the last n rows using the drop () method. drop () method gets an inplace argument which takes a boolean value. If inplace attribute is set to True then the dataframe gets updated with the new value of dataframe (dataframe with last n rows removed). Example: Python3 import pandas as …
